How they compare

Argentina currently reports 3 1000 USD against 3 1000 USD in Malta, a difference of 0 1000 USD.

The two have swapped places 10 times across 35 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Malta ahead.

Argentina ranks 187th and Malta ranks 187th of 232 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Argentina averaged higher in 2 and Malta in 2.

The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
